    def read_frames(self, image_h, image_w):
        '''
        5.
         - Read video frames from `self.cap` and collect frames into list
         - Apply `resize()` on each frame before add it to list
         - Also assign frames to "self" object
         - Return your results
        '''
        frames = []
        # 5-1 /5-2 Read video and collect them
        while True:
            ret, frame = self.cap.read()
            if not ret:
                break
            frames.append(resize(frame, image_h, image_w))

        self.frames = frames
        return self.frames  # return your results
